Sign In — Free (10 views/day)Marion County Children's Alliance Inc, founded in 2003, is a small nonprofit in the Human Services sector that reported $852K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 22%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. Expenses of $786K left a modest 8% surplus.
The mission of the Marion County Childrens Alliance is to improve the lives of Marion County children. We do this through purpose, passion, partnership and presence.

The Alliance identifies and facilitates solutions, we connect community partners and diverse donors to provide for the critial needs of children and we are a strong voice for Marion Countys children. In 2023, the Childrens Alliance mentored and/or tutored 304 at risk children and youth. Through mentoring efforts, students behavior improved, attendance increased and they began to perform better academically.We also provided emergency assistance to 259 families (437 children) affected by family violence and/or at risk of being homeless. The Alliance collaborated with the Marion County Public Schools to create the Supportive Enforcement Program to address youth substance use infractions.
